kzu 


NuDoc by: kzu
  • 47,628 total downloads
  • last updated 1/28/2021
  • Latest version: 0.5.1
A simple and intuitive API for reading XML API documentation from .NET assemblies or XML files. NOTE: this package has been renamed to NuDoq. It now just includes a dependency on that instead.
  • 41,711 total downloads
  • last updated 4/24/2018
  • Latest version: 2.1.0
  • fluent API
The core interface to implement fluent APIs that hide the default System.Object members.
  • 30,970 total downloads
  • last updated 4/29/2021
  • Latest version: 1.0.3
  • dotnet config
APIs for handling dotnet-config compatible settings for any dotnet tool. Usage: var config = Config.Build(); var value = config.GetString("section", "subsection", "variable"); // Setting values, Config is immutable, so chain calls and update var config = config .SetString("section",... More information
  • 28,553 total downloads
  • last updated 6/28/2011
  • Latest version: 1.2.0
  • netfx http wcf webapi
Strong-typed Linq to Web API. Builds on top of HttpClient and provides the easiest way to interface with typed REST services that are modeled around typed entities or contracts. Example: var products = client .Query<Product>("products") .OrderBy(x =>... More information
  • 28,482 total downloads
  • last updated 8/30/2011
  • Latest version: 1.1.0
  • netfx format
Readable formatting strings using named parameters and a custom or anonymous object as the context, like "Hello {FirstName} {LastName}".FormatWith(customer).
Implements the tracing interface on top of the System.Diagnostics.TraceSource capabilities, extending it with log4net-style hierarchical logging and runtime dynamic configurability of trace sources.
  • 27,138 total downloads
  • last updated 12/22/2011
  • Latest version: 1.1.0.3
  • netfx AppDomain
Provides strong-typed persistence of data in an AppDomain, which can also be transient and automatically removed on dispose. Usage: AppDomain.CurrentDomain.SetData<Foo>(foo); var saved = AppDomain.CurrentDomain.GetData<Foo>();
The interfaces provided by this package allow component authors to provide tracing statements that are agnostic to the actual implementation that will be used when they are used at runtime, which is an initialization concern that belongs to the application initialization or other... More information
  • 25,781 total downloads
  • last updated 7/31/2011
  • Latest version: 1.0.0
  • netfx
A safe sequential GUID generator (or Comb) that improves performance of GUID-style identifiers used in persistence.
  • 23,257 total downloads
  • last updated 4/24/2018
  • Latest version: 0.1.9
  • msbuild vsix
Generates the ThisAssembly partial class and adds a Vsix property containing properties from the source VSIX extension manifest file. These might be useful for conditional behaviors, diagnostics and tracing, and more. Included properties are: Identifier, Name, Description and Author.
  • 23,156 total downloads
  • last updated 7/11/2019
  • Latest version: 1.1.10
  • msbuild corebuild ci
Provides the Help target that dynamically lists available targets and properties in the current project.
  • 22,287 total downloads
  • last updated 3/6/2019
  • Latest version: 1.0.0.11
  • netfx reflection
Strong-typed static reflection via Reflect: // Void static method MethodInfo cw = Reflect.GetMethod( () => Console.WriteLine); // Instance void method MethodInfo mi = Reflect<IView>.GetMethod(v => v.Show); // Boolean returning instance method MethodInfo pi = Reflect<IViewModel>... More information
  • 21,959 total downloads
  • last updated 1/23/2018
  • Latest version: 0.2.0
  • msbuild
Provides the $(UseCompiledTasks) property, which is used by all other MSBuilder components to determine whether inline or compiled tasks will be used (both versions are typically provided).